A moderate earthquake magnitude 5.7 (ml/mb) strikes 51 kilometers (32 miles) from Ōfunato in Japan on Thursday. Event ids that are associated to the earthquake: us6000r2uz. Id of event: us6000r2uz. A tsunami warning has not been issued (Does not indicate if a tsunami actually did or will exist). Exact location, longitude 142.0883° East, latitude 38.7089° North, depth = 50.018 km. Exact time and date of event in UTC/GMT: 21/08/25 / 2025-08-21 22:34:45 / August 21, 2025 @ 10:34 pm. The earthquake occurred at a depth of 50.018 km (31 miles) below the earth’s surface. The 5.7-magnitude earthquake was detected at 22:34:45 / 10:34 pm (local time epicenter).
Country/countries that might be effected, Japan (c. 127 288 000 pop). Epicenter of the earthquake was 76 km (47 miles) from Ishinomaki (c. 117 200 pop), 105 km (66 miles) from Kitakami (c. 93 900 pop), 100 km (62 miles) from Furukawa (c. 76 300 pop), 113 km (70 miles) from Hanamaki (c. 73 100 pop), 86 km (53 miles) from Ichinoseki (c. 63 000 pop), 95 km (59 miles) from Mizusawa (c. 61 300 pop), 102 km (63 miles) from Shiogama (c. 59 500 pop), 105 km (65 miles) from Miyako (c. 51 700 pop). Closest city/cities or villages, with min 5000 pop, to hypocenter/epicentrum was Hanamaki, Tomiya, Rifu.
Earthquakes 5.0 to 6.0 may cause light damage to buildings and other structures. Each year there are an estimated 1320 moderate quakes in the world. In the past 24 hours, there have been one, in the last 10 days one, in the past 30 days three and in the last 365 days fourty-seven ear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that was reported nearby.
